AbstractThe Gait Outcome Assessment List (GOAL) is a patient or caregiver-reported assessment of gait-related function across different domains of the International Classification of Functioning, Disability, and Health (ICF) developed for ambulant children with cerebral palsy (CP). So far, the questionnaire is only available in English. The aim of this study was to translate the GOAL into German and to evaluate its reliability and validity by studying the association between GOAL scores and gross motor function as categorized by the gross motor function classification system (GMFCS) in children with cerebral palsy (CP). The GOAL was administered to primary caregivers of n = 91 children and adolescents with CP (n = 32, GMFCS levels I; n = 27, GMFCS level II; and n = 32, GMFCS level III) and n = 15 patients were capable of independently completing the whole questionnaire (GMFCS level I). For assessing test–retest reliability, the questionnaire was completed for a second time 2 weeks after the first by the caregivers of n = 36 patients. Mean total GOAL scores decreased significantly with increasing GMFCS levels with scores of 71 (95% confidence interval [CI]: 66.90–74.77) for GMFCS level I, 56 (95% CI: 50.98–61.86) for GMFCS level II, and 45 (95% CI: 40.58–48.48) for GMFCS level III, respectively. In three out of seven domains, caregivers rated their children significantly lower than children rated themselves. The test–retest reliability was excellent as was internal consistency given the GOAL total score. The German GOAL may serve as a much needed patient-reported outcome measure of gait-related function in ambulant children and adolescents with CP.

A real-life case study has been presented in this paper, where a crawler crane machine is investigated for the root cause of failure, using an expert opinion-based technique which comprises of an integrated model which is based on an Intuitionistic Fuzzy TOPSIS model Exponential related function, and the intuitionistic entropy model. The main contribution and advantages of the proposed approach are in the use of a subjective and objective model for the computation of the criteria weight, which allows for complete assessment of the actual performance and value of each of the criteria. The application of the exponential-related function, which represent the aggregated effect of the positive and negative evaluations in the performance ratings of the alternatives based on the intuitionistic fuzzy set (IFS) data used. And finally, the method ranks all alternatives using the exponential-related function matrix, which accounts for the expert's attitudinal character, which a strong influencing factor in subjective assessments like the one used in some of the root cause of failure/reliability analysis.

Abstract We construct two bounded functional calculi for sectorial operators on Banach spaces, which enhance the functional calculus for analytic Besov functions, by extending the class of functions, generalising and sharpening estimates and adapting the calculus to the angle of sectoriality. The calculi are based on appropriate reproducing formulas, they are compatible with standard functional calculi and they admit appropriate convergence lemmas and spectral mapping theorems. To achieve this, we develop the theory of associated function spaces in ways that are interesting and significant. As consequences of our calculi, we derive several well-known operator norm estimates and provide generalisations of some of them.

Chromatin undergoes drastic structural organization and epigenetic reprogramming during embryonic development. We present here a consistent view of the chromatin structural change, epigenetic reprogramming, and the corresponding sequence-dependence in both mouse and human embryo development. The two types of domains, identified earlier as forests (CGI-rich domains) and prairies (CGI-poor domains) based on the uneven distribution of CGI in the genome, become spatially segregated during embryonic development, with the exception of zygotic genome activation (ZGA) and implantation, at which point significant domain mixing occurs. Structural segregation largely coincides with DNA methylation and gene expression changes. Genes located in mixed prairie domains show proliferation and ectoderm differentiation-related function in ZGA and implantation, respectively. The chromatin of the ectoderm shows the weakest and the endoderm the strongest domain segregation in germ layers. This chromatin structure difference between different germ layers generally enlarges upon further differentiation. The systematic chromatin structure establishment and its sequence-based segregation strongly suggest the DNA sequence as a possible driving force for the establishment of chromatin 3D structures that profoundly affect the expression profile. Other possible factors correlated with or influencing chromatin structures, including transcription, the germ layers, and the cell cycle, are discussed for an understanding of concerted chromatin structure and epigenetic changes in development.

Abstract Background The gut microbiota provides health benefits in humans by producing short-chain fatty acids (SCFAs), whose deficiency causes multiple disorders and inflammatory diseases. However, gut bacteria producing SCFAs in patients with atrial fibrillation (AF), an arrhythmia with increasing prevalence, have not been reported. To investigate major gut microbial organisms related to SCFA synthesis, SCFAs-associated KEGG orthologues (KOs), enzymatic genes, and potential producers were examined according to metagenomic data-mining in a northern Chinese cohort comprising 50 non-AF control and 50 AF patients. Results Compared with non-AF controls, individuals with AF had marked differences in microbial genes involved in SCFA-related synthesis, including 125 KOs and 5 SCFAs-related enzymatic genes. Furthermore, there were 10 species that harbored SCFA-synthesis related enzymatic genes, and were markedly decreased in the gut of AF patients. Notably, discriminative features about SCFA-synthesis related function, including 8 KOs (K01752, K01738, K00175, K03737, K01006, K01653, K01647 and K15023), 4 genes (menI, tesB, yciA and CO dehydrogenase acetyl-CoA synthase complex) and 2 species (Coprococcus catus and Firmicutes bacterium CAG:103), were selected as key factors based on LASSO analysis. Furthermore, PLS-SEM analysis showed that 72.8 and 91.14 % of the overall effects on gut microbiota diversity and key species on AF, respectively, were mediated by the key KOs. Meanwhile, 46.31 % of the total effects of SCFA-synthesis related function on left atrial enlargement was mediated by hsCRP. Upon incorporation of clinical properties in AF, the KO score was still significantly associated with AF incidence (OR = 0.004, P = 0.001). Conclusions The current study revealed that dysbiotic gut microbiota in AF is coupled with disrupted SCFA-synthesis related genes, characterized by decreased abundances of KEGG orthologues, synthesis enzymatic genes and harboring species.

Abstract. The formation of stratigraphy in shallow marine environments has long been an important topic within the geologic community. Although many advances have been made in the field of forward stratigraphic modeling (FSM), there are still some areas that can be improved in the existing models. In this work, the authors present our recent development and application of Sedapp, which is a new nonlinear open-source R code for FSM. This code uses an integrated depth–distance related function as the expression of the transport coefficient to underpin the FSM with more alongshore details. In addition to conventional parameters, a negative-feedback sediment supply rate and a differentiated deposition–erosion ratio were also introduced. All parameters were implemented in a nonlinear manner. Sedapp is a 2DH tool that is also capable of running 1DH scenarios. Two simplified case studies were conducted. The results showed that Sedapp not only assists in geologic interpretation but is also an efficient tool for internal architecture predictions.

Menopause is a permanent termination of the menstrual cycle caused by the loss of activity of ovarian follicles which is enforced when experiencing amenorrhea for 12 months. The mean age for women to stop menstruating was 51.5 years. The cause of menopause is a decrease in ovarian hormones. When the ovaries stop working and estrogen levels drop, a woman will experience several complaints such as changes in menstrual patterns, vasomotor, somatic, and psychological complaints, sleep disorders, sexual disorders, urogenital disorders, osteoporosis, and cardiovascular disease. Physical, psychological, social and cultural factors are factors that influence women’s sexual function. The ageing process is known to increase the prevalence of sexual dysfunction. Female sexual dysfunction prevalence is quite high, range from 38-85.2%. Sexual disorders can take many forms and clinical symptoms. Circulating estrogen levels have been shown to influence sexual desire, activity, experiences, and problems in sexually active postmenopausal women. Deficiency of estrogen will cause vaginal atrophy which can affect sexual dysfunction. Many factors influence sexual dysfunction, both biological and psychological, in postmenopausal women. The goal of managing sexual disorders in postmenopausal women is to maintain age-related function. Vulvovaginal complaints should be managed individualized and depends on the severity of symptoms, medical history and lifestyle of the patient.

IntroductionCommunity-dwelling people recovering from hip fracture have the physical capacity to walk in their community but lack the confidence to do so. The primary aim of this trial is to determine whether motivational interviewing increases time spent walking at 12 months in community-dwelling people after hip fracture compared with an attention placebo control group. Secondary aims are to evaluate cost effectiveness, patient and health service outcomes and to complete a process evaluation.Methods and analysisAn assessor-blinded parallel group randomised controlled design with embedded health economic evaluation and process evaluation will compare the effects of n=270 participants randomly allocated to an experimental group (motivational interviewing) or a control group (dietary advice). For inclusion, participants are aged ≥65 years, living at home independently within 6 months of discharge from hospital after hip fracture and able to walk independently and communicate with conversational English. Key exclusion criteria are severe depression or anxiety, impaired intellectual functioning and being medically unstable to walk. Participants allocated to the experimental group will receive 10 (8 weekly and 2 booster) telephone-based sessions of motivational interviewing to increase walking over 16 weeks. Participants allocated to the control group will receive an equivalent dose of telephone-based dietary advice. The primary outcome is daily time spent walking over 7 days assessed at weeks 0, 9, 26 and 52. Secondary outcomes include measures of psychological-related function, mobility-related function, community participation, health-related quality of life and falls. Health service utilisation and associated costs will be assessed.
